The Importance of Continuous Feedback

Continuous feedback is essential for several reasons:
1. Promotes Growth and Development Regular feedback helps employees understand their strengths and areas for improvement, guiding their professional development.
2. Enhances Engagement When employees receive frequent feedback, they feel valued and recognized, leading to higher engagement levels.
3. Improves Performance Immediate feedback allows employees to correct mistakes and build on their strengths, resulting in improved performance.
4. Encourages Open Communication A culture of continuous feedback fosters open communication between employees and management, enhancing trust and collaboration.

Benefits of Continuous Feedback

1. Timely Recognition and Improvement Continuous feedback ensures that employees are recognized for their achievements promptly. This immediate recognition boosts morale and motivates employees to maintain high performance. Conversely, addressing areas of improvement promptly helps employees correct their course before issues escalate.
2. Enhanced Employee Engagement Engaged employees are more productive and committed to their work. Regular feedback keeps employees informed about their progress and aligned with organizational goals. This alignment fosters a sense of purpose and belonging, driving engagement.
3. Better Goal Alignment Continuous feedback allows for the regular adjustment of goals based on real-time performance data. This flexibility ensures that employee objectives remain relevant and aligned with the company’s strategic direction.
4. Strengthened Relationships Frequent interactions through continuous feedback help build stronger relationships between employees and managers. This rapport encourages open communication, making it easier to address concerns and celebrate successes.

Implementing Continuous Feedback Effectively

Implementing a continuous feedback system requires a strategic approach. Here are some steps to get started:
1. Create a Feedback Culture Promote a culture that values feedback. Encourage managers and employees to share constructive feedback regularly. This culture should emphasize the importance of growth and improvement over criticism.
2. Train Managers Equip managers with the skills needed to provide effective feedback. Training should focus on how to deliver constructive feedback, set realistic goals, and foster a positive feedback environment.
3. Use Technology Leverage technology to streamline the feedback process. Tools like performance management software can help track feedback, set reminders for evaluations, and provide a platform for continuous communication.
4. Set Clear Objectives Ensure that feedback is tied to clear, measurable objectives. Employees should understand what is expected of them and how their performance will be evaluated.
5. Encourage Two-Way Feedback Feedback should not be a one-way street. Encourage employees to provide feedback to their managers and peers. This two-way feedback fosters mutual respect and continuous improvement.
